Webb10 maj 2024 · How do you Hide Wood Filler? Can you stain wood filler? Yes. But it will show. Actually hiding wood filler is easier said than done. Unless you build your project from scratch and have left over saw dust to create your own, wood filler is not stainable. At least not to the degree that it won’t stick out like a sore thumb after staining. Webb16 dec. 2024 · Stainable wood fillers are designed to be stained so you can match them to the rest of the wood. Some water-based wood fillers are also stainable, but they are specifically meant to be used indoors. [1] You can also make your own wood filler by adding sawdust to carpenter's glue to form a paste.
